Use Guide

Tiling At The Wall Base

Tiling just at the interior wall bottom protects surfaces from knocks and mops. In kitchens, running tile slightly up from kitchen floor tile onto skirting creates a durable plinth. Terracotta floor tile, brick floor tile, or wood look floor tile used this way can be continued up a few courses to form a practical, wipeable baseboard.

Material Choices

Material should echo the main floor. Hexagon floor tile or black and white floor tile at the wall base highlights patterns in compact rooms, while limestone floor tiles or slate floor tile provide quieter transitions in more formal spaces. Wall tile cream soft green above this tiled band softens the junction and flatters furnishings.

Living Rooms And Halls

In living room floor tiles schemes, a slim row of matching tile at the wall bottom can protect plaster from vacuum cleaners and chair legs. This is especially helpful in busy family homes or rentals. Keeping the band low and in a similar tone to the floor ensures the detail feels subtle rather than utilitarian.

Wet And Utility Zones

Laundries, mudrooms, and bathrooms benefit most from these treatments. Extending tile 150รขโ‚ฌโ€œ300 millimetres up from the floor catches splashes and makes cleaning easier. When colours, grout, and tile size are chosen carefully, the base becomes a quiet backbone for the rest of the design.

Q: What tile is best for pool walls?

A: Porcelain, ceramic, and glass tiles rated for full submersion are best. They resist UV, chemicals, and abrasion, making them ideal for vertical surfaces in pools. Look for products with frost-proof ratings and a textured surface to prevent slips and ensure long-term adhesion. Q: Can floor tiles be used on pool bottoms?

A: Yes, if they are rated for underwater use. Pool floor tiles should be smooth, non-slip, and properly bonded to withstand water pressure and movement. Look for mosaic collections approved for aquatic installations to ensure vibrant, long-lasting color. Q: How are pool tiles installed?

A: Tiles are installed using waterproof thin-set mortar and epoxy or polymer-modified grout. Proper curing and surface prep are critical to long-lasting performance. Q: Do wall and bottom tiles fade?

A: Quality pool tiles resist fading, but ongoing exposure to sunlight and chemicals can dull finishes over time. Regular cleaning and occasional sealing help preserve vibrancy. Advanced finishes are UV-stable and formulated to maintain their color depth season after season.
